个人简介

2010年6月毕业于兰州大学物理科学与技术学院材料物理专业,获得理学学士学位,导师为谢二庆教授。同年推荐免试到物理学院凝聚态物理专业攻读硕士学位,并于2012年9月获得提前攻读博士学位资格,2014年6月博士提前一年毕业获得理学博士学位,导师为谢二庆教授。2014年7月-2015年7月中科院北京纳米能源与系统研究所-国家纳米科学中心联合博士后,合作导师为秦勇教授,2015年7月回到兰州大学物理科学与技术学院任教(讲师)。并于2018年2月-2020年2月国家公派到德国亥姆霍兹联合会于利希研究中心(Forschungszentrum Juelich)恩斯特-如斯卡电镜中心(ER-C)从事博士后研究工作,合作导师为贾春林教授。

研究领域

1) 氧化物原子尺度定量(TEM/STEM)电子显微学研究 2) 电化学储能材料结构相变电镜原位研究 3) 二维原子层材料电子显微学及其电子束诱导缺陷迁移动力学研究
